What Happens If You Fall Off Your Bike Without A Helmet?

If a cyclist’s head is properly protected, bike accidents without helmets are less likely to result in death or brain trauma. According to the Insurance Institute for Highway Safety, people who weren’t wearing helmets were more likely to be killed in bicycle crashes.

What should you do if you fall off a bike?

If you can, let your forearm hit the ground first. Wrap your other arm around your head to protect it as you roll yourself up. Allow your body to roll over your shoulder after a hit.

Do helmets actually help?

Helmets provided the same level of protection for crashes involving motor vehicles and crashes from all other causes. Helmets didn’t prevent lower facial injuries, but they did reduce injuries to the upper and mid facial areas.

What percentage of cyclists wear helmets?

Only 18 percent of bicyclists wear bicycle helmets, despite the fact that 70 to 80 percent of fatal bicycle crashes involve head injuries.

How protective is the skull?

The skull is made up of bones that protect the face and the cranium, which protects the brain. The meninges, which are between the skull and brain, are made up of three layers of tissue.

How many injuries are caused by not wearing a helmet?

There is more that you can learn. A study published in the journal Brain Injury found that 78 percent of adult cyclists and 88 percent of young cyclists who suffered head and neck injuries were not wearing helmets.
